When Price Actually Matters (and When It Doesn’t)
If buying luxury gifts and experience type gifts then yes the higher the cost generally speaking means higher quality.
For emotional type gifts, which are gifts that have personal meaning to the gift recipient then the price of the gift maybe inconsequential to the meaning of the gift.
The great thing about gifts which are thoughtful, which have personal meaning to the gift recipient, is they have enjoyment longevity.
A loved one who gets a gift that connects with them it is priceless frankly. They feel the love.
- Price matters when the gift is about luxury, status, or experience
- Price matters less when the gift is about memory, identity, or emotion
- Price can even distract from meaning in personal relationships
Meaning Value v Price Value
When it comes to gift giving, price can reflect quality, especially in luxury or experience type gifts.
However, when a gift is intended to create emotional impact, the financial value becomes secondary to the personal meaning attached to it.
A high price item can impress, while a thoughtful gift is the one that stays in the memory.
It has meaning to the person.
This is the reason why personalized gifts can feel more valuable than something far more expensive.
It's not the cost that is the ultimate factor but the connection it represents.
For close relationships, the enjoyment longevity of a gift if often measured by how appreciate it is.
How it makes the recipient feel in essence.

Conclusion
Price can signal quality, especially in luxury or experience-based gifts.
But in most personal gifting moments, what people remember is not what was spent — it’s what was felt.
A higher price can create short-term impact, but thoughtfulness creates long-term emotional recall.
When a gift reflects someone’s personality, memories, or relationships, it stops being about value on a receipt and becomes part of how they remember the relationship itself.
That’s why the most meaningful gifts are rarely the most expensive ones — they’re the ones that feel unmistakably personal.
